Output e568262a487eedd79a774d67c235594ba76161b00351d06fa59d7ff6c745c6ef:0

value
2680774
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5c6e3c9bd1af2f8aa5d2967f755c3cfbc86c782a9c159806b0245b292514a18
address
bc1puhrw8jdarte032ja99nlw4wre77gd3uz48q4nqrtqfzm9yj3fgvq32q4kf
transaction
e568262a487eedd79a774d67c235594ba76161b00351d06fa59d7ff6c745c6ef
confirmations
175100
spent
true